Description
DIRECT HIRE: The Heavy Construction Equipment Mechanic is responsible for diagnosing, repairing, and maintaining heavy construction machinery and vehicles to ensure safe and efficient operations on job sites. This role requires mechanical expertise, problem-solving skills, and adherence to safety standards.
📍 Working Location: Jacksonville, FL.
💰 Pay Range: $73K - $83K (depending on experience)
🕒 Base hours/Schedule: M - F, 8am - 5pm, +OT
Benefits: Benefits: Health, Vision & Dental Insurance, Life Insurance, PTO
Responsibilities: Inspect, diagnose, and repair heavy construction equipment including excavators, bulldozers, loaders, cranes, dump trucks, and backhoes Perform preventative maintenance and routine service on all equipment according to manufacturer specifications Troubleshoot mechanical, hydraulic, and electrical systems Fabricate and replace parts as needed Maintain accurate maintenance logs, service records, and parts inventory Ensure all repairs and maintenance are performed safely and comply with company and regulatory standards Assist operators with equipment operation guidance and best practices Collaborate with project managers and supervisors to minimize equipment downtime Provide input on equipment condition, replacement needs, and cost-saving opportunities Keep shop, tools, and service truck clean, organized, and properly maintained Ensure compliance with all company safety policies and OSHA/DOT regulations during maintenance and repair work Skills: High school diploma or equivalent; technical degree or certifications in diesel mechanics or heavy equipment repair preferred Minimum 3-5 years of experience working on heavy construction or industrial equipment Strong knowledge of diesel engines, hydraulics, transmissions, electrical systems, and brakes Ability to read schematics, manuals, and blueprints Proficient hand tools, power tools, and diagnostic equipment Valid driver's license required-CDL preferred Welding & fabrication skills a plus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ail Ability to work independently and as part of a team Qualifications:
Valid CDLA Driver's License
